Our Multifamily Services

Maximizing energy efficiency and comfort for owners and tenants alike

RISE is the largest multifamily services provider for electric and gas utilities in New England and New York. Every year, we provide energy assessments and upgrades in over 25,000 units in multifamily facilities with five or more residential dwelling units, including apartments and condominiums. By lowering operating costs and improving occupant comfort, energy upgrades to residentially and/or commercially metered dwelling units and common areas can enhance property values, increase tenant satisfaction and reduce vacancy rates.

Key components of multifamily energy programs

RISE weatherization installers at work.

  • A no-cost energy assessment that identifies energy-efficiency opportunities, expected costs and projected savings.
  • Financial incentives and rebates that often cover most of the project costs. Some upgrades may be offered at no cost.
  • Assistance arranging installation of selected energy-efficiency measures.
  • Post-install follow up and warranties to ensure customer satisfaction.

Energy assessment process

Energy assessments are conducted onsite (at no cost to the owner or tenant) by professional energy specialists. They use a “whole building” approach to examine the facility's thermal envelope, lighting, cooling, heating, and water heating systems for energy-saving opportunities while noting any safety concerns with those systems.

Potential improvements deemed cost-effective are subsequently presented to the building owner, property manager or condominium association. This formal proposal also includes the estimated project costs, available incentives, rebates, and financing options, and the projected energy savings and payback time for the customer's portion of the bill.

Professional installation

As the utility service provider's assigned contractor, RISE offers the assurance of expert installation and the convenience of comprehensive service. Installation of the selected upgrades is provided by qualified, fully insured workmen with minimal disruption to building occupants' routines. Whether these services are fulfilled directly by RISE personnel or by subcontractors under RISE's direction, RISE processes the program incentives, and all invoicing is centralized through RISE after the work is completed to the customer's satisfaction.

In its role as the Mass Save® Multifamily Market Integrator, RISE supports all participating electric and natural gas utility service providers in Massachusetts. In this capacity, we have staff members solely dedicated to answering questions, screening requests for building energy assessments and, for eligible customers, assigning the assessment to their service provider's designated program contractor.

RISE is a Multifamily Retrofit Program Contractor in Massachusetts for the Cape Light Compact, Eversource, Liberty Utilities, National Grid and Unitil. We also play a similar role for National Grid in Rhode Island and are a New York State Energy Research & Development Authority (NYSERDA) Multifamily Performance Partner.
